#107415, "Can I use any of these parts?"


          

A friend of mine has a 98 Neon with the DOHC motor, and has a new rebuilt head (port/polish, came off a turbo neon I guess, as he says it's a turbo head). Obviously because the exhaust/intake ports are backwards, I can't use the whole head.

However, he's got:
-Beefier cams (Not sure of brand, but I think they're designed for the SRT-4, although that might be the cam gears)
-Adjustable cam gears
-2.4L valvetrain
-brand new head gasket

Around 5000KM on everything, and that's probably being a bit generous.

He wants $700 for the whole thing (parting his car as he bought a truck).

Are the cams/cam gears compatible with the 420A head on our cars? I personally don't see any difference in the head other than intake/exhaust being reversed, so they should be fine, right?

Not sure what all else is in there, or if it's any good to re-use a head gasket.

I've driven the car and it hauls pretty good. He ran it as an N/A build, but decided to call it quits when he kept breaking axles launching on the drag strip.

Anyway, I'm just curious if this will be worth the money (not sure what he'd want on individual parts, as he went offline).

I want to eventually turbo this car (undecided on the 2.4L block though, may just leave it as-is).


Any input is appreciated. I've been lurking the boards lately, trying to get as much info as I can. I'm still learning and would like to continue to do so.

#107419, "RE: Can I use any of these parts?"
In response to Reply # 0




          

I know for sure that the camshafts will not work. They are the reason the exhaust flows in reverse on the neon.

#107521, "RE: Can I use any of these parts?"
In response to Reply # 5




          

The gear offset is different between the 2.0L and the 2.4L.
